This is a Government Secondary School located in the serene village of Afaha Atai in Eket Local Government Area of Akwa Ibom State. A silent philanthropist and an unsung hero by name, Engineer Itok Francis Etok of the neighbouring village of Iko Ekwa just quietly walked inside the school and conducted some needs assessment test. When the chips were finally down, and before the students of the school could say Jack Robinson, the kind hearted man has succeeded in personally renovated a four classroom block and also constructed a brand new assembly hall replete with state of the art facilities including three hundred seats, physics laboratory, stores, male and female conveniences et al. Because of his noble deeds, the school is now on the verge of having a WASCE approved centre. The facilities will soon be commissioned and handed over to the government for effective use and good maintenance culture. Service to others is the rent you pay for your room here on earth. In 1990, at the age of 21, Essiet stepped into the world of broadcasting. He started as a guest artist and, over the course of 11 years, honed his skills and perfected his craft. Today, he proudly presents the renowned program, ‘Afternoon Ride,’ on Radio Akwa Ibom, 90.5, in South South Nigeria. For the past 33 years, Essiet has been the voice that resonates through the airwaves, touching the hearts of listeners far and wide. But Essiet’s impact extends beyond the borders of Nigeria. Through his program, ‘Afternoon Ride,’ he has had the privilege of conducting telephone interviews with over two thousand world-renowned celebrities. From entertainment icons like Jimmy Cliff and Yvonne Chaka Chaka to esteemed academics, sports legends, and influential figures in current affairs, Essiet has connected with them all. His achievements have not gone unnoticed. Essiet is not only the first Akwa Ibom State Broadcasting Corporation (AKBC) staff member to have a book written about him while still in service, but he has also been recognized by the state government as one of the one hundred most outstanding individuals in their respective fields. Famous People Africa Magazine has named him one of the 35 most amazing Akwa Ibom people of 2022, placing him in the spotlight for his extraordinary contributions. With about fifty prestigious accolades to his name, including commendations from the National Broadcasting Commission (NBC) and the AKBC Best Presenter Award, Essiet’s professionalism and impact have been recognized far and wide. But Essiet’s story doesn’t end here. He is a man of knowledge and continuous growth, having completed a diploma in History and International Studies from the University of Uyo. Born on the 6th of June, 1969, in Ede-Urua village, Eket local government area, he carries the spirit of his roots with him, fueling his drive to inspire and uplift others. Notably, Essiet’s influence extends beyond Nigeria’s borders. He proudly represented Nigeria last February at the Global Reggae Symposium in Jamaica, an honor bestowed upon him by Jamaica’s Minister of Culture, Gender, Entertainment, and Sport. To demonstrate the seriousness of his representation, Essiet was granted a visa waiver, a testament to his remarkable talent and the impact he has made on the global stage. Akwa Ibom’s 18-Storey Ibom Towers to Boost Economic Ties with Lagos

In a groundbreaking ceremony, Akwa Ibom State Government launched the 18-storey Ibom Towers in Lagos, promising completion within 24 months. Lagos State Governor Babajide Sanwo-Olu performed the ceremony, joined by former Akwa Ibom Governors Udom Emmanuel and Obong Victor Attah. The project aims to drive revenue and GDP growth for both states, providing economic diversification amid Nigeria’s financial challenges. Governor Umo Eno emphasized the project’s purpose: “to generate income and create job opportunities.” Located in Victoria Island, Ibom Towers will feature upscale apartments, gyms, pools, and smart technology, attracting urban professionals and boosting investments. Managing Director of AKICORP, Imo-Abasi Jacob, highlighted its potential for luxury residence and revenue generation. Leaders from both states praised the project’s impact on revenue and employment. Oba Abdulwasiu Lawal and His Eminence Ntenyin Solomon Etuk assured support, while Rt. Hon. Udeme Otong pledged legislative backing. Former Governor Obong Victor Attah commended the achievement, calling it the “fulfillment of long-held aspirations for our state’s prosperity.” Governor Eno thanked President Bola Ahmed Tinubu for his contributions to Lagos’ development and emphasized bipartisanship.
